Hi all,

Im kinda stuck in a very crazy situation and i was wondering if anyone can actually help me.

Here is the situation

I bid on a domain name tiltomo(dot)com on Godaddy for $15 as soon as i bid on this, the system gave me a message saying that you have been outbid. So i wanted to increase the bid to $20 and accidentally i had not deleted the $15, so the system took it as $1520 and i had hit enter by then.

I had called Godaddy immediately and tried explaining the situation that this was done by mistake.

All the rep on the other end could say was there is nothing to do.

Has anyone ever been in such a situation, what do do now?

Ps:- I did a bit of research on the domain name before i wanted to bid, it looks like there used to be a visual search engine by the name tiltomo ( checked on Google ) .

In the event of a worse case scenario where if i have to pay for this domain name ( if i dont pay, they suspend my account and i dont want that because i have a lot of domain names with them), what is the actual worth of this domain name in the market.


Feeling awaful about this and hope some of the pros here could help me with this.

GoDaddy uses a proxy bid system. No matter what your maximum bid is you only have to pay $10 more than the next highest bid. That means you'll only owe $1520 if someone else bids $1510.

No need to feel bad for the "owner". According to the landing page, this is an expired domain. So the money is going to GD whatever the final price.

At present the, your current proxy bid is up to $50. Just hope the other guy doesn't want it really badly and bids it up too high.

If it ends at this price, just pay it - not worth losing your account over $50 and then learn to be more careful next time.
